Nick Geber (born in London, England) is a radio show host on the World Soccer Daily, broadcast on Sirius Satellite Radio. His favorite football club is Liverpool. He moved to the United States in 1979, where he soon joined in the United States Army. Nick met Steven Cohen, his co-host, in the radio business while working in corporate marketing. In addition to hosting World Soccer Daily, Geber and Cohen host Fox Football Fone-in, a television show on Fox Soccer Channel which roughly follows the format of World Soccer Daily. Recently, Nick announced on the radio show, that he will be pursuing poker on a full time basis, and will only guest host the radio show now and then.

Nick also hosts the Bluff Magazine poker show on Sirius Satellite Radio, and broadcasts from the World Series of Poker.[1]
